Indoor Pickleball Courts



Although exterior pickleball courts are prominent, indoor pickleball courts use a controlled setting that boosts gameplay no matter climate condition. These courts are usually housed in facilities such as health clubs, recreation center, and specialized sports facilities, offering gamers with a constant having fun surface without the unpredictability of rain, wind, or extreme temperature levels.

Interior courts are commonly created with high-quality products, such as hardwood or specialized sporting activities floor covering, which enable for optimal sphere bounce and gamer traction. The illumination in interior facilities is generally created to minimize shadows and glow, guaranteeing that gamers can keep focus during busy matches. Interior courts often offer ample area for viewers, developing an engaging atmosphere for both players and fans.

Exterior Pickleball Judiciaries



Outside pickleball courts provide a distinct playing experience that attaches gamers with nature while giving a possibility for social communication and neighborhood interaction. These courts are generally constructed in parks, recreational locations, and area facilities, making them easily accessible to a wide target market.


The design of outdoor courts mirrors that of interior centers, featuring a rectangle-shaped having fun surface area determining 20 feet broad by 44 feet long for increases suits. The al fresco environment boosts the playing experience, permitting players to delight in fresh air and natural light. However, exterior courts likewise present challenges such as varying climate condition, which can impact gameplay. Wind, sun glow, and temperature changes can influence shot precision and gamer endurance.


Moreover, exterior courts usually foster a feeling of area, as they are frequently utilized for regional events, clinics, and casual play. This public element encourages gamers of all skill degrees to involve with each other, promoting both competitive spirit and sociability.


Specialized Pickleball Court Surfaces

Specialized pickleball court surface areas are created to boost player performance and security while accommodating the certain demands of the video game (Illinois and midwest). These surfaces are engineered to offer ideal grip, shock absorption, and durability, guaranteeing that gamers can relocate openly while decreasing the risk of injury


Common materials used for specialized pickleball courts include acrylic and cushioned surfaces, which use an equilibrium of suppleness and convenience. Polymer surface areas, often used in exterior setups, this website give superb article weather resistance and can be repainted with vibrant shades for presence and aesthetics. Cushioned surface areas, generally found indoors, offer additional shock absorption, reducing the strain on gamers' joints throughout extreme play.




Furthermore, specialized surfaces can be tailored to fit various skill levels and gamer preferences. For example, leisure players may profit from softer surfaces that permit longer rallies and much less tiredness, while competitive gamers may favor firmer surface areas for faster sphere feedback and boosted control.


Contrasting Court Features



When examining pickleball courts, numerous characteristics enter play that can considerably impact the total experience for gamers. Among the primary variables is the surface material, which can range from concrete to specific sporting activities flooring. Concrete surface areas often tend to be resilient yet may lead to a harder bounce, while softer surface areas can provide much better grasp and shock absorption, enhancing player convenience.


An additional essential attribute is court dimensions. Common pickleball courts gauge 20 feet vast by 44 feet long for increases play; nonetheless, specific centers might adjust these dimensions based upon readily available space or player preferences. Furthermore, the elevation of bordering wall surfaces or barriers can affect gameplay, specifically in indoor settings where sphere rebound is a factor.


Lights is likewise important, particularly in indoor courts where presence can decrease performance. Exterior courts need to think about ecological variables such as wind and sunlight, necessitating strategic placement and potentially the use of windbreaks or color frameworks.
